Sold out signs up at British Open

The 164th British Open Championships is a confirmed sell out as brass band lovers flock to Symphony Hall for 2016 contest.

There is not a single empty seat left to be snapped up for the 2016 British Open Championship, after the 'Sold Out' signs were posted at Symphony Hall.

It is the third year in succession that demand has outstripped supply — with the only hope for supporters now resting with the possibility of returned tickets.

Line-up

The line-up of 19 bands that will battle for the famous Gold Trophy on Prof Peter Graham's 'The Triumph of Time' set-work has also been confirmed — led by defending champion, Grimethorpe Colliery Band, conducted by Dr Robert Childs (above).

Joining them this year are Brass Band Willebroek from Belgium as well as Wellington Brass, who recently claimed the New Zealand National Championship title for a fourth consecutive year.

The competing bands have also been reminded that their player registration details must also be in order for the contest on Saturday 10th September.

Competing bands:

Black Dyke (Prof Nicholas Childs)
Brass Band Willebroek (Frans Violet)
Brighouse & Rastrick (Prof David King)
Carlton Main Frickley Colliery (Erik Janssen)
Co-operative Funeralcare (Allan Ramsay)
Cory (Philip Harper)
Desford Colliery (Leicestershire Miners Trust Fund) (Michael Fowles)
Fairey (Garry Cutt)
Flowers (Paul Holland)
Foden's (Bramwell Tovey)
Grimethorpe Colliery (Dr Robert Childs)
Hammonds Saltaire (Morgan Griffiths)
Jaguar Land Rover (Dave Lea)
Leyland (Thomas Wyss)
Milnrow (Mark Bentham)
Rothwell Temperance (David Roberts)
Tredegar (Ian Porthouse)
Wellington Brass (David Bremner)
Woodfalls (Howard Evans)
